code cleanup

This commit is contained in:
2025-02-27 16:31:30 +08:00
parent bf09ac7123
commit 73f202cd91

View File

@@ -375,80 +375,40 @@ keycode()
key = getch(); key = getch();
// printf("(%3d;%3d) ", 0, key); // printf("(%3d;%3d) ", 0, key);
if (key == 59) { switch (key) {
code = KEY_F1; case 59: code = KEY_F1; break;
} case 60: code = KEY_F2; break;
if (key == 60) { case 61: code = KEY_F3; break;
code = KEY_F2; case 62: code = KEY_F4; break;
} case 63: code = KEY_F5; break;
if (key == 61) { case 64: code = KEY_F6; break;
code = KEY_F3; case 65: code = KEY_F7; break;
} case 66: code = KEY_F8; break;
if (key == 62) { case 67: code = KEY_F9; break;
code = KEY_F4; case 68: code = KEY_F10; break;
}
if (key == 63) {
code = KEY_F5;
}
if (key == 64) {
code = KEY_F6;
}
if (key == 65) {
code = KEY_F7;
}
if (key == 66) {
code = KEY_F8;
}
if (key == 67) {
code = KEY_F9;
}
if (key == 68) {
code = KEY_F10;
} }
} }
else if (key == 224) { else if (key == 224) {
key = keycode(); key = keycode();
// printf("(%3d;%3d) ", 224, key); // printf("(%3d;%3d) ", 224, key);
if (key == 133) { switch (key) {
code = KEY_F11; case 133: code = KEY_F11; break;
} case 134: code = KEY_F12; break;
if (key == 134) {
code = KEY_F12;
}
if (key == 82) { case 82: code = KEY_INS; break;
code = KEY_INS; case 83: code = KEY_DEL; break;
}
if (key == 83) {
code = KEY_DEL;
}
if (key == 71) { case 71: code = KEY_HOME; break;
code = KEY_HOME; case 79: code = KEY_END; break;
}
if (key == 79) {
code = KEY_END;
}
if (key == 73) { case 73: code = KEY_PGUP; break;
code = KEY_PGUP; case 81: code = KEY_PGDN; break;
}
if (key == 81) {
code = KEY_PGDN;
}
if (key == 72) { case 72: code = KEY_UP; break;
code = KEY_UP; case 80: code = KEY_DOWN; break;
} case 75: code = KEY_LEFT; break;
if (key == 80) { case 77: code = KEY_RIGHT; break;
code = KEY_DOWN;
}
if (key == 75) {
code = KEY_LEFT;
}
if (key == 77) {
code = KEY_RIGHT;
} }
} }
else { else {